Milwaukee Bucks Acquire Draft Rights to Malique Lewis in Three-Team Deal

 

By - Jun 24th, 2026 11:00 pm

MILWAUKEE (June 24, 2026) – The Milwaukee Bucks have acquired the draft rights to Malique Lewis (muh-LEEK), the 60th overall pick in the 2026 NBA Draft, from the Washington Wizards as part of a three-team deal that includes Milwaukee sending cash considerations to the Orlando Magic.

Lewis, a 6-8, 195-pound forward, appeared in 31 games (13 starts) last season with the South East Melbourne Phoenix of the Australian National Basketball League (NBL). The Trinidad and Tobago native averaged 7.3 points, 4.4 rebounds, 2.0 assists and 1.1 steals in 21.2 minutes per game while shooting 45.2% from the field in his second NBL season. He reached double figures in scoring nine times last season, including a 23-point performance that marked the second-highest scoring game of his professional career.

The 21-year-old began playing professionally in the Spanish ACB in 2021, where he saw action in 22 games with Baloncesto Fuenlabrada over two seasons with the club. He owns Spanish ACB career averages of 4.2 points and 3.0 rebounds in 15.1 minutes per game.
